**Q: The retention sweeper (Dustbin) deleted records a customer still needed — can we restore?**

Yes, within 30 days. Dustbin moves purged rows to a sealed archive before final deletion. Open a restore task, confirm the tenant, and approve it with a second reviewer. The restore console will then request the passphrase below.

vault phrase of yaduf-yajop = lamath-kelix-aldion-zorius-ulaox-eliax-gorox-norok-fenael-fenath-julael-pelius-belius-druion

If the threshold is supplied, the scheduler defers watering until the sensor reading falls below it, re-checking every fifteen minutes. On-call engineers should note that a 409 response means a conflicting schedule already holds the zone lock; resolve it by cancelling the stale job before retrying. All requests to the production scheduler must be authenticated, so include the following bearer token in the Authorization header.

portal login ticket: eyJhbGciOiJIUzI1NiIsInR5cCI6IkpXVCJ9.eyJzdWIiOiIT3gc55ZJ4cIn0.vDbvOqvtOY3N

**09:47 — Thumbnail queue backlog clears (Pixloom)**

Heads up for the review: this is the window where the fix actually landed. The resizer workers had been crash-looping on malformed animated uploads, so the queue ballooned to ~40k jobs. We shipped a patch that quarantines bad frames instead of throwing, and drained the backlog in about twenty minutes. Worth noting the retry limit was also dropped from 10 to 3 — please eyeball that diff. The deploy that did it carries the token below.

session token of bajeg-bajop = htk4_6c57

Board briefing — Harwick Lane lease. Landlord Tollbridge Estates proposes a 14% uplift at renewal. We countered at 6% with a five-year term and break clause at year three. Fit-out contribution still under discussion. Decision needed before the October sitting. The confidential note below outlines our fallback position if talks stall.

board note of kafof-yahag: Druaelox Foods plans to raise the Holwyn list price by 35 percent in July.